FP12 MHK is a 2012 Peugeot Partner in White with a 1,560cc diesel engine. This vehicle has been through 21 MOT tests with a personal pass rate of 52.4%.
Across all 2012 Peugeot Partner models, the average MOT pass rate is 75.3% with a typical mileage of 75,363 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Peugeot Partner f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 59,295 recorded failures. If you're considering buying FP12 MHK, it's worth having these areas checked by a mechanic before committing.
The Peugeot Partner typically stays on UK roads for around 29 years. At 14 years old, this Peugeot Partner is still in the earlier part of its expected life.
